What to Expect When You First Engage a Hiring Agency

The first interaction is usually a discovery call or meeting. A good agency asks about:

  • Your business and team size
  • The role you’re hiring for and why it’s open
  • Salary range and expected joining timeline
  • What kind of person would fit your work culture

This part matters more than most people realise. Vague briefs lead to mismatched candidates. Be specific. If you need someone who can handle both accounts and admin in a 12-person team, say that. The more context you give, the better the shortlist you get.

After the briefing, expect initial profiles within 5 to 10 business days. For niche roles like a QA engineer in Mohali or a pharma sales rep in Ludhiana, it may take a little longer.

How a Reputable Hiring Agency in Punjab Works

The process follows a clear sequence. Here’s what each stage looks like:

Understanding the requirement: The agency collects a detailed job brief. Some use a standard form; others do it over a call. Either way, this is the foundation of the search.

Sourcing and screening: Recruiters tap into their candidate database, post on relevant job boards, and reach out to passive candidates. Screening includes a telephonic round to check communication, current situation, and genuine interest.

Shortlisting profiles: You receive a curated set of 3 to 8 profiles per role. It’s a focused list, not a data dump.

Coordinating interviews: The agency handles scheduling and follows up with candidates. Feedback loops stay clean. This alone saves considerable back-and-forth.

Offer and joining support: Many agencies stay involved through the offer stage right up to the joining date. This reduces last-minute drop-offs, which are more common than most businesses expect.

What Small Businesses Often Get Wrong

The most common mistake is expecting five shortlisted candidates by tomorrow. Good recruitment doesn’t work that way. Agencies that promise instant results are worth questioning.

Recruitment done right is consultative. If a role’s budget sits below market rate, an honest agency will tell you. If the job description asks for three years of experience at a fresher’s salary, they’ll flag it. That pushback isn’t inconvenience. It protects your time.

Exclusivity matters too. Small businesses that run four agencies simultaneously, hoping for speed, usually end up with weaker candidates. Agencies put serious effort into clients who give them a clear, exclusive mandate. Giving one trusted hiring agency in Punjab proper focus consistently produces better outcomes.

Fees and Timelines: Being Realistic

Most recruitment agencies charge a placement fee of 8 to 15% of the candidate’s annual CTC, billed on the joining date. Some offer flat-fee pricing for junior or volume roles.

A few things to clarify before you start:

  • Ask about the replacement clause. Most agencies offer a 30 to 90 day window. If the hire leaves within that period, they provide a replacement at no extra cost.
  • Understand the billing terms. When does the invoice get raised? On offer acceptance or actual joining?
  • Check if senior mandates carry an upfront retainer fee.

On timelines: entry to mid-level roles typically close in 1 to 3 weeks. Senior or specialised positions take 4 to 8 weeks. Rushing rarely ends well. A poor hire costs far more than a slightly longer search.

Why Local Expertise Makes a Difference

A hiring agency in Punjab with genuine ground presence understands the local talent pool. They know which industries are active in Ludhiana versus Mohali. They know salary benchmarks in Jalandhar. They know which candidates will drop out after two rounds because the commute doesn’t work.

That local knowledge is something national job portals simply don’t offer. It’s the difference between a recruiter who has placed 50 people in your city and one sending you profiles from another state because a keyword matched.

Frequently Asked Questions

  1. How much does it cost to hire through a recruitment agency in Punjab? 

Most agencies charge 8 to 15% of the candidate’s annual CTC, payable on the joining date. Some offer flat fees for junior or volume hiring. Always confirm the replacement terms before you sign anything.

  1. How long does a hiring agency in Punjab take to fill a position? 

Standard roles typically close in 1 to 3 weeks from briefing to shortlist. Niche or senior positions can take 4 to 8 weeks. Timelines also depend on how quickly your team can interview and make decisions.

  1. Can a small business with 5 to 10 employees work with a recruitment agency? 

Yes, and small businesses often benefit the most. Without a dedicated HR function, every hire takes time away from core work. A recruitment agency acts as an on-demand HR partner without the cost of a full-time hire.

  1. What if the candidate leaves within the first month? 

Most agencies offer a replacement guarantee of 30 to 90 days. If the candidate exits within that window for performance-related reasons, the agency provides a replacement at no additional charge. Get this confirmed in writing before the engagement begins.
